Summary of Home Girl:

Home Girl is a short yet deeply inspiring Urdu novel written by Nimra Ahmed. The novel revolves around the life and thoughts of an ordinary Pakistani girl. The novel’s primary purpose is to show how important it is for a girl to understand her domestic responsibilities and manage her life effectively. Themes such as moral values, self-discipline, and positive thinking are presented in a simple and accessible manner. The novel makes readers realize that caring for one’s home and improving one’s personality can also lead to success.

Main Characters:

  • Hanain Youssef: The novel’s central character. She is an intelligent and aspiring girl who gradually journeys towards becoming a responsible “homegirl.”
  • Hanain’s Family: Her family plays an important role in her life. Their upbringing and beliefs have a profound impact on Hanain’s thoughts and decisions.
  • Supporting Characters: The novel also features several other characters who help Hanain understand various aspects of life and teach her practical life lessons.

Plot Overview:

Home Girl  begins with Hanain Youssef, a typical woman going about her daily life. Initially, she doesn’t give much importance to household chores and responsibilities, often dismissing them as trivial. She thinks these are all small things that don’t make much difference in her life.

But over time, certain experiences and circumstances begin to change her thinking. Gradually, she realizes that keeping the house clean, organizing things, and leading a disciplined life are very important.

As the novel progresses, Haneen tries to improve her habits and values. She begins to understand that being a good daughter and a responsible person requires understanding not only dreams but also household matters. On this journey, she makes every effort to change and improve herself. Sometimes she has to face difficulties, which teach her patience and hard work.

These experiences make her thinking more mature and positive. Ultimately, Kar Hanain develops a new thinking and perspective in her life. She learns that even small habits and responsibilities can make life better. Her personality changes in such a way that it makes her more responsible and understanding.

Now she thinks not only for herself but also for her family. Thus the novel ends with a positive message that life can be made better with discipline, responsibility and good thinking.
